Day 1: From Surabaya to Mount Bromo
The journey begins in the middle of the night, with a pickup from your Surabaya hotel or other preferred location. The drive to Wonokerto Village takes around three hours, giving you a chance to nap or enjoy the early morning views of Java’s countryside. Once there, your private jeep will whisk you through dark sea sand and volcanic scenery, setting the scene for the upcoming adventure.
The highlight of this first day is the sunrise at Pananjakan Hill or Kingkong Hill. The drive up in the pre-dawn hours is an experience in itself—jeep rides on rugged terrain feel like an off-road adventure. As dawn breaks, prepare to be stunned by Mount Semeru and Mount Batok emerging from the horizon, bathed in golden light. It’s a moment that many reviews describe as breathtaking, and one that truly justifies the early start.
From the vantage point, you’ll take in the panoramic views of the Bromo crater and surrounding savannahs, which seem almost surreal in the morning light. After sunrise, you’ll descend into the sea of sand, where an easy hike takes you toward the crater’s edge. Here, the volcanic landscape reveals its grandeur: smoking craters, vast sands, and the distant roar of the volcano.
Post-viewing, the tour moves toward Banyuwangi for the night, giving you time to relax before the early start on Day 2.

Day 2: The Marvels of Mount Ijen

The second day begins in the late evening, around 11 p.m., with a pickup from your hotel—an early start to witness Ijen’s legendary blue fire. Your guide, equipped with a gas mask and headlamp, leads you on a 1.5-hour hike through rugged terrain to reach the crater’s edge. This part of the trek is moderately challenging but highly rewarding, especially considering the rarity of the blue fire phenomenon.
Many reviewers mention that the blue fire is a natural wonder, visible only at specific times of the day. Seeing it flicker in the darkness, with its eerie, electric blue glow, is an experience you’ll not forget. The guide’s support and safety gear (including masks) make the trek more manageable, but some physical effort is still required.
After witnessing the blue flames, you’ll hike further to catch the sunrise over Mount Ijen. This sunrise is often described as “like walking in a painting,” with a spectacular vista of the greenish acid lake and surrounding mountains. You’ll have opportunities to walk around the crater to admire the lake’s unique color and take photos of the surreal landscape.

Post-Adventure and Drop-off

Once the sunrise viewing concludes, your guide will transport you back to your preferred drop-off point—either to Surabaya or the Ketapang Port for your Bali transfer. The entire trip is designed to maximize sightseeing without overly long travel hours, and the inclusion of ferry tickets simplifies your onward plans.
This tour is well-structured for those who value organized logistics and guided support. The early start and rugged terrain mean you should come prepared with warm clothing, a windbreaker, hiking shoes, and a camera to capture every moment. Toiletries, cash, and personal medication are also recommended, along with a light backpack for essentials during hikes.
Given the nature of the treks, it’s important to note that pregnant women, wheelchair users, and travelers with respiratory issues or altitude sickness might find this tour unsuitable. The moderate difficulty of the Ijen hike requires a reasonable level of fitness.
